For the function f(x) = (x-3)3+1, find f (x).

Respuesta :

MathPhys
MathPhys MathPhys
  • 14-01-2020

Answer:

f(x) = 3 + ∛(x − 1)

Step-by-step explanation:

y = (x − 3)³ + 1

x = (y − 3)³ + 1

x − 1 = (y − 3)³

∛(x − 1) = y − 3

y = 3 + ∛(x − 1)
